Full-Time | MondayFriday, 8:00am4:30pm | Weekend On-Call Rotation Required Sign-On Bonus: $6,000 Part-Time | $12,000 Full-Time MDS COORDINATOR JOB DESCRIPTION Schedule:MondayFriday, 8:00am4:30pm Status:Full-Time Reports To:Director of Nursing / Administrator On-Call:Participates in the weekend on-call rotation Location:Coventry Respiratory & Rehab (or facility name) Position Summary The MDS Coordinator is responsible for overseeing and managing the Resident Assessment Instrument (RAI) process, ensuring accurate and timely completion of the MDS, care plans, and related documentation. This role supports compliance with state and federal regulations, drives appropriate reimbursement through PDPM accuracy, and collaborates closely with the Interdisciplinary Team (IDT) to deliver high-quality resident-centered care. The MDS Coordinator may be required to work the floor in the event of a staffing shortage, supporting resident care needs as assigned. Key Responsibilities MDS & Care Planning Accurately complete and submit MDS assessments within required timeframes. Develop, update, and coordinate individualized care plans in collaboration with the IDT. Ensure compliance with PDPM guidelines, supporting accurate coding and reimbursement. Monitor assessment schedules and maintain required documentation according to regulatory standards. Clinical Collaboration & Communication Work closely with nursing, therapy, social work, and other departments to ensure accurate, consistent resident assessment data. Participate in care conferences, morning meetings, and QAPI as needed. Communicate changes in resident status and collaborate to update care plans accordingly. Regulatory Compliance Ensure all assessments and documentation meet CMS, state, and federal guidelines. Maintain up-to-date understanding of RAI/PPS regulations and PDPM updates. Support survey readiness and participate in survey preparation activities. Additional Responsibilities Provide clinical support on the nursing floor during staff shortages or emergencies. Participate in the weekend on-call rotation. Assist with training and education of staff related to MDS processes and documentation best practices. Required Qualifications Current RN license in good standing(required). Experience with MDS, care planning, and PDPM preferred. Strong assessment and clinical judgment skills. Excellent documentation, organizational, and time-management abilities. Strong written and verbal communication skills. Ability to collaborate effectively with the interdisciplinary team. Detail-oriented, with the ability to maintain regulatory compliance and accuracy. Preferred Skills & Attributes Familiarity with EMR systems and MDS software. Ability to multitask in a fast-paced environment. Professional, dependable, and committed to high standards of resident care.
